Some frequently asked questions at The Cove Tasmania

  1. Are children allowed to stay at The Cove

    1. All guests have to be 18 years or older?

    2. We have one exception - breast fed, non mobile infants are allowed.

  2. What different room types and price points does The Cove have?

    1. 5 Star Villa - our Signature Residence

    2. Ocean Soak Suites - with private courtyard and electric soak bath.

    3. Cliffside Pavillions - ocean front, oudoor north-facing deck, ensuites

    4. Cheviot A-Frames - garden view with outdoor deck, toilet and handbasin

      1. We also have a fully compliant disability unit - Cheviot A-Frame 1

    5. Hillside Eco Glamping Cabins - shared facilities

      1. All rooms have King beds

    6. Priced from $200 - $800per night

  3. Is there a minimum night stay?

    1. No you can just stay one night, however, with so much to see and do we recommend at least 2 nights

  4. Are there dining options on site?

    1. Yes - Atrium Cafe and Bar - 7 days per week 8am til 3pm and Basalt Restaurant - 5 nights, Tuesday - Saturday from 5 pm

  5. Are there options to self-cater?

    1. Yes we have a large communal kitchen and undercover BBQ's with everything you need to cook a gournet feast. We also have fresh, tasty pre-packaged meals for convenience. Food delivery (e.g Uber Eats) delivers to The Cove.

  6. Can I purchase drinks ?

    1. Yes we have an honesty bar with alcoholic and non-alcoholic drinks.

  7. What activities are available on-site?

    1. Each night watch the Little Penguin parade from a private deck

    2. Farm Tours and Animal Encounters

    3. Games - indoor and outdoor

    4. EBike Hire

    5. Walks

    6. Swimming

    7. Dark Skies - Stargazing
